Ok, I still have a LOT of speakers.
B&W Matrix 801's - Infinity IL 60's - Old Pioneer Horns to name a few.
I recently sold my VMPS RM 40's and my Von Schweikert VR 4's.
I bought these old Polk SRS 2B's off Craigslist, mostl out of curiosity.
Before I did, I Googled the SRS 2B's, and found almost a Cult Following for them on the Polk Forum.
The guys on the Polk Forum looked like Audiophiles just like me, so I bought them.
I replaced my Tweeters with the improved RDO Tweeters from Polk.
I was less then thrilled with their sound overall, and I had some words with the Polk Forum Guys and got Banned!
So, I removed the SDA 2b's from my system.
Recently, I re did my room with ceramic tile.
I also sold my old Rear Projection 55 inch Widescreen TV.
TRY as I might, my other speakers did not sound good anumore in my "new room".
I looked at the Old Polk SRS 2b's and said "WTF" and threw them in my system.
To say I am AMAZED with their performance is an understatement!
Perhaps the OLD 55 inch rear projection Big Screen TV between them was mssing with their ability to sound good ?
I don't know ?
But I really like these speakers!
Ok - So WHAT do they sound like ?
Well .. they are mellow in comparasion to the B&W Matrix 801's - a LITTLE colored - an an Euphonic way.
If you are a "detail freak" move on.
They will not "wow you with their detail" like an Electrostat or Magnepan Ribbon Tweeter will.
What they "WOW" you with is their overall Musicality!
It has been said a well set up and fed pair of SRS 2'B's will "bring a smile to your face"
This they will do!
I caught myself being BLOWN AWAY, tapping my toes like a teenager again.
This is a Big - Powerful - Musical - Speaker that Images like NO other.
I am talking walls melting away guys.
I caught myself being EXCITED about my music collection again.
Not EVERY recording will Image like this.
But when a "SDA Friendly" recording is played - watch out.
I Still have a grin on my face as I write this.
Can't wait to get back and listen some more.
Thank GOD I did not give up on them ?
I owe the good people on the Polk Forum an APOLOGY who tried to help me!
I honestly thought they were NUTS, and I acted accordingly.
I have not re done the crossovers yet like the guys on the Polk Forum do.
My advice?
IF you EVER find a pair of these SRS 2b's for sale - BUY Them!
Mine are the newer bi amp version.

Watching TV on them is cool too.
They have a warm sound to them, spoken voices are produced OK, with maybe a touch of warmth - not coloration compared to the 801's.
The RDO tweeter can't match the air and detail of the 801's - so what ?
The Big Polks can ROCK like an 801 can only dream about.
And once you HEAR that SDA Imaging ... you too will be hooked.
Bass is awesome - deep and tight - with great impact.
Plus, they are long term musical.
The SRS 2B is everything the Polk Forum Guys say it is IMHO.
I have not had so much FUN from a speaker in recent memory.
These are not always easy to find, especially a later model SRS 2B I am told by the Polk guys.
They are not made anymore.
But if you CAN find a pair - LISTEN to them ?
I bet you will enjoy them too ?


Product Weakness: A LITTLE colored - Air on Top missing compared to B&W 801 BIG Fugly Old School Looking - Girlfriend HATES LOOKS of them - Loves the Sound though ! Need High CURRENT Amp to sound best!
Product Strengths: Imaging Bass Warmth Smoothness Musicality Forgiving Long Term Listenable Makes You Tap Toes And Smile - Goose Bumps !!
